免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

苹果ios签名开发源码怎么用的

苹果iOS签名开发源码是一种用来对iOS应用进行签名的工具,通过签名可以验证应用的真实性和完整性,并使得应用能够在设备上安装和运行。在本文中,我将详细介绍iOS签名的原理以及如何使用开发源码进行签名。

1. iOS签名原理

iOS签名是基于公钥加密和数字签名的原理进行的。具体步骤如下:

1.1 创建一个证书

首先,开发者需要在苹果开发者中心创建一个开发者证书,用于表示应用的开发者身份和合法性。

1.2 创建一个App ID

在创建证书后,开发者还需要在开发者中心创建一个App ID,用于标识应用的唯一性。同时,还需要配置App ID的一些特性,例如推送通知、iCloud等。

1.3 生成一个Provisioning Profile

Provisioning Profile是一个包含开发者证书和App ID信息的文件,用于授权开发者为特定的设备或者设备组进行签名。开发者需要在开发者中心创建一个Provisioning Profile,并将其下载到本地。

1.4 使用Provisioning Profile对应用进行签名

最后,开发者需要使用Provisioning Profile对应用进行签名。签名的过程包括将开发者证书和App ID嵌入到应用二进制文件中,并生成一个具有数字签名的IPA文件,以便在设备上安装和运行。

2. 使用开发源码进行iOS签名

为了方便开发者进行iOS应用签名,有很多开发源码可以使用。下面我会介绍一种常用的开发源码的使用方法。

2.1 下载开发源码

首先,需要从相关的开发源码分享网站或者开发者论坛中下载对应的iOS签名开发源码。确保下载的源码是最新和可靠的版本。

2.2 导入源码到开发环境

将下载好的源码解压缩,并将其导入到你的开发环境中。这个步骤可能会有所不同,具体要根据你使用的开发环境和工具进行操作。

2.3 配置证书和Provisioning Profile

在导入源码后,需要进行一些配置工作,包括将自己的开发者证书和Provisioning Profile导入到源码中,以及设置一些必要的参数,例如Bundle ID、AppName等。

2.4 进行签名

完成配置后,就可以开始对应用进行签名了。一般来说,签名的操作可以通过运行源码的命令行工具或者集成到IDE中进行。根据具体的源码,可能还需要提供相关的参数,例如IPA路径、证书名称等。

2.5 安装和运行签名后的应用

签名完成后,会生成一个具有数字签名的IPA文件。你可以将这个文件传输到设备上,并使用iTunes或者其他应用管理工具进行安装和运行。

以上就是使用iOS签名开发源码进行签名的详细介绍。希望对你有所帮助。如果还有其他问题,请随时提问。


相关知识:
ios自签名包怎么安装
iOS自签名包是指通过一些非官方渠道获取到的iOS应用安装包(IPA文件),通过自行签名并安装到非越狱的iOS设备上。这种方法允许用户绕过App Store的限制,安装未被授权的应用程序。下面将详细介绍iOS自签名包的安装方法和原理。首先,我们需要准备以下
2023-07-18
虚拟主机安装p12证书
虚拟主机是指在一台物理服务器上划分出多个独立的虚拟服务器,每个虚拟服务器可以独立运行和管理自己的网站。在虚拟主机上安装p12证书可以增强网站的安全性,使数据的传输更加安全可靠。本文将详细介绍虚拟主机安装p12证书的原理和步骤。1. 什么是p12证书?p12
2023-07-18
安卓程序打包签名
安卓程序的打包签名是将开发者编写的应用程序打包为APK(Android Package)格式,并使用数字证书对APK进行签名的过程。签名是为了保证应用程序的完整性和安全性,确保用户下载的应用程序没有被篡改。打包过程分为两个步骤:打包和签名。下面将详细介绍这
2023-07-17
安卓应用签名验证
安卓应用签名验证是一种验证应用程序的完整性和真实性的安全机制。每个安卓应用都必须经过签名才能在安卓系统中运行。应用的签名是通过将应用程序的数字指纹与开发者的私钥进行加密生成的。应用签名的目的是为了确保以下几个方面的安全性:1. 应用完整性:签名可以确保应用
2023-07-17
没签名的apk有什么用
签名是Android应用程序的重要组成部分,它用于验证应用程序的身份和完整性。没签名的APK(Android Package)在开发和测试阶段可以使用,但不能用于发布和分发给公众。本文将详细介绍没有签名的APK的作用和原理。首先,我们来了解一下APK签名的
2023-07-17
bat批量自动签名apk
批量自动签名APK是一种快速、高效的方法,可以帮助开发者在发布应用程序时省去手动签名的步骤。下面我将详细介绍批量自动签名APK的原理和实现方法。1. 原理:批量自动签名APK的原理基于Android的自动化工具和命令行脚本。开发者可以使用Android S
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4